我在我的应用程序中有一个API调用,我正在检查单个调用所花费的时间.我把它放在FOR循环中并使用10000次调用来获得所有呼叫的平均时间.现在出现的问题是使用API的实际应用程序是多线程的.如果我想让我的应用程序也这样做,我将如何做到这一点?
平台是REL,我的目标是使用相同的参数或不同的参数同时发送多个呼叫.这可以用C++实现吗?如果可以,可以使用哪些库函数,并且可以提供相同的示例?
用于线程化的最佳C++库可能是Boost中的线程库,但与所有C++线程一样,您将被迫手动执行同步.您需要使用互斥锁和锁定类型才能使其正常工作.你的问题不是很清楚,所以我不能再帮助你了(虽然我认为你实际上并不需要线程,但我可能完全是误解).